Premier Care Assisted Living 4 in Bay City, MI is a board and care home that offers a comfortable and supportive living environment for seniors in need of assisted care. Our community is fully furnished, providing residents with everything they need to feel at home.
Residents can enjoy delicious meals in our dining room, where special dietary restrictions are accommodated. Our dedicated staff also provide assistance with activities of daily living such as bathing, dressing, and transfers. Medication management and coordination with healthcare providers ensure that residents receive the necessary care.
Premier Care Assisted Living 4 is committed to promoting an active lifestyle for our residents. We offer scheduled daily activities to keep them engaged and entertained. Additionally, outdoor spaces and gardens are available for residents to relax and enjoy nature.
Our community is conveniently located near various amenities including cafes, parks, pharmacies, physicians, restaurants, places of worship, theaters, and hospitals. Transportation arrangement for medical needs and doctors' appointments can be easily coordinated.
At Premier Care Assisted Living 4, we prioritize the well-being and comfort of our residents. With our range of services and amenities, we strive to provide a safe and fulfilling environment where seniors can thrive in their golden years.
